Product Overview
The ICS-40720 is a high-performance bottom-port MEMS microphone with differential analog output from TDK InvenSense. Optimized for voice capture and ANC, it delivers an industry-leading 70 dB SNR. Its integrated MEMS sensor and low-noise preamp adopt balanced differential signaling to suppress EMI and common-mode noise for clean audio over long PCB traces. With flat 75 Hz–20 kHz frequency response and a 124 dB SPL AOP for distortion-free loud-scene recording, this compact reflowable LGA microphone is ideal for smart speakers, smartphones and wearables.
Core Advantages
Ultra-High 70 dB Signal-to-Noise Ratio
Provides an industry-leading clean audio floor, allowing far-field voice recognition systems and smart home assistants to accurately isolate clear vocal commands from a distance.
Fully Differential Analog Output
Utilizes a dual-line balanced analog signal configuration that effectively eliminates RF buzz, power supply ripple noise, and adjacent layout trace electromagnetic interference.
High Acoustic Overload Point (AOP)
Sustains clean, unclipped acoustic translation up to 124 dB SPL, enabling stable performance inside loud concert venues, windy outdoor locations, or close-range speaker proximity positions.
Tight Production Sensitivity Matching
Manufactured with strict sensitivity tolerances matching ±2 dB across batches, significantly simplifying configuration requirements for multi-microphone beamforming arrays and directional ANC steering algorithms.

Q2: Why is a bottom-port configuration beneficial for MEMS microphone designs?
A: A bottom-port layout places the acoustic entry hole on the bottom surface of the LGA package, directly over a small hole drilled through the product’s PCB. This architecture allows the main microphone body to shield itself from external dust and moisture, while maximizing inner acoustic chamber space to achieve higher SNR and sensitivity metrics.
Q3: What unique design benefits does the differential analog output format provide over standard single-ended lines?
A: The differential layout outputs two balanced, opposite-phase signals. When a downstream codec or differential amplifier processes these lines, it naturally cancels out common-mode layout noise, system power ripples, and high-frequency RF trace buzz, preserving extreme acoustic fidelity.
